Automakers and other energy storage stakeholders are lining up to test new lithium-sulfur EV batteries from the US startup Lyten.

Samples of new lithium-sulfur EV batteries are on their way to automakers and other energy storage stakeholders and is currently shipping the 6.5 Ah pouch cell format for customer evaluation,” the company explained in a press release dated May 8. Lyten also expects to ship A samples of the cylindrical cells later this year.Considering that lithium-ion technology was already maturing while researchers were just getting started on lithium-sulfur, it’s fair to ask why bother trying to catch up.

Second is cost. Lyten makes its cathodes with sulfur and a proprietary from of graphene, eliminating the use of the more expensive materials cobalt and manganese, as well as nickel. The lithium-metal composite anode also eliminates graphite from the EV battery picture. The fourth factor is supply chain reliability and national security. Lyten states that its EV batteries can be sourced entirely within the US and EU.As for who will be the early adopters of those new EV batteries, Lyten name-droppped Stellantis in its press release among a potential delivery target of more than 20 yet-to-be-named customers.
